Angry fans are convinced the Europa League final was 'rigged' in favour of Sevilla, who beat AS Roma on penalties on Wednesday.

Sevilla claimed a record-extending seventh Europa League title as they beat Jose Mourinho's Roma in Budapest.

Paulo Dybala opened the scoring with a tidy left-footed finish in the 34th minute, with the La Liga outfit levelling through an own-goal by Gianluca Mancini.

The game went into extra-time before a penalty shootout, where Jose Luis Mendilibar's team secured the win after Gonzalo Montiel converted his retaken penalty.

Sevilla's victory over Roma, though, didn't go down well among fans on social media as they made their feelings known towards the showdown.

They believe the contest was 'rigged' as disgruntled supporters referenced Fernando's supposed handball in the box and the retaken penalty in the shootout.

After the result, Mourinho gave his runners-up medal to a young fan in the crowd while Mendilibar spoke of the importance of scoring straight after the break.

"When they scored against us, you think that it will be very difficult to score against them. The equaliser came quickly in the second half and gave us the strength to continue in the fight to win the game," said the Sevilla boss.

"I’m happy to be here, to have won for the club, which was having a hard time when we got here. We have done something good that can have repercussions for the good of the club.

"When I take a holiday, I will know what we have done. We started badly, they played comfortably. And then, in the second half, we changed and it was tough.

"In extra time, nothing happened, but we had the success of the penalties."
